Crispy Ham and Cheese Dumplings Recipe
These crispy ham and cheese fried dumplings are pouches full of flavor.
Prep Time 15 minutes mins
Cook Time 15 minutes mins
Resting Time 30 minutes mins
Total Time 30 minutes mins
Course Appetizers, Snacks/Merienda
Cuisine Asian
Servings 4 to 5
Ingredients
Crispy Ham and Cheese Dumplings Ingredients
- 1 Cup grated cheddar cheese
- 1/2 Cup smoked ham chopped
- 20 6-inch sheets Lumpia wrappers
- 10 green onions green parts only, cut in half
- vegetable oil to fry
- Sweet chili sauce to serve
Instructions
- Combine cheese and ham in a food processor. Whiz until well combined.
- Scoop 1 tablespoon of the mixture and form into a ball. Place on the center of a lumpia wrapper. Gather edges of the wrapper and pinch together to form a pouch. Tie with a green onion strip. Repeat with remaining ingredients. (To make tying easier, you can blanch the green onions first.)
- Heat oil in a saucepan for deep-frying (about 350ºF). Fry balls in batches until golden, about 3 to 4 minutes per batch. Drain on paper towels.
- Serve immediately with sweet chili sauce on the side.
